Found part of a solutiuon
Ok so if your problems are the same as me some of the "corrupted" files are vcredist and directx. So what i did is go to Microsoft download site for these two files and download them. Then navigate to your game file location to where directx files are located. So for me with assassins creed unity it is "F:\Uplay\Assassin's Creed Unity\Support\Software\DirectX" and delete all those files. Then open the directx you downloaded directly from Microsoft and when it asks you where to extract them navigate to that folder in the game location and extract them into the directx folder. Then go to your location for vcredist, mine is "F:\Uplay\Assassin's Creed Unity\Support\Software\VCRedist" and delete that file and replace it with the vcredist_x64.exe you downlaoded from microsoft.
So far this has worked for getting me past the directx and vcredist problems but i am still having issues with ACU.exe and GDF.exe
